• A pattern language is an organized and coherent set of patterns, each of which describes a problem and the core of a solution that can be used in many...
    27 KB (3,716 words) - 21:27, 15 May 2024
  • A Pattern Language: Towns, Buildings, Construction is a 1977 book on architecture, urban design, and community livability. It was authored by Christopher...
    10 KB (1,207 words) - 15:09, 16 October 2024
  • Look up pattern language in Wiktionary, the free dictionary. Pattern language is a structured method of documenting good design practices in architecture...
    575 bytes (110 words) - 20:00, 5 February 2023
  • Thumbnail for Pattern
    Any of the senses may directly observe patterns. Conversely, abstract patterns in science, mathematics, or language may be observable only by analysis. Direct...
    24 KB (2,499 words) - 10:41, 28 October 2024
  • concept by Christopher Alexander as early as 1977 in A Pattern Language (c.f. his article, "The Pattern of Streets," JOURNAL OF THE AIP, September, 1966, Vol...
    44 KB (2,860 words) - 13:32, 20 October 2024
  • Swift and the symbolic mathematics language Mathematica have special syntax for expressing tree patterns and a language construct for conditional execution...
    22 KB (2,564 words) - 14:11, 12 November 2024
  • such as Christopher Alexander's A Pattern Language (1977) which discussed the practice in terms of establishing a pattern lexicon, prompting the practitioners...
    12 KB (964 words) - 14:58, 23 October 2024
  • neuroscience, pattern recognition is a cognitive process that matches information from a stimulus with information retrieved from memory. Pattern recognition...
    35 KB (4,548 words) - 04:58, 5 November 2024
  • pattern language, whereas the elements of this language may be combined, governed by certain rules. This may be distinct from common use of pattern books...
    4 KB (453 words) - 19:40, 22 June 2021
  • organized collection of design patterns that relate to a particular field is called a pattern language. This language gives a common terminology for discussing...
    6 KB (729 words) - 11:25, 6 November 2024
  • Thumbnail for Pattern Languages of Programs
    Pattern Languages of Programs is the name of a group of annual conferences sponsored by The Hillside Group. The purpose of these conferences is to develop...
    13 KB (543 words) - 09:08, 14 September 2024
  • message-oriented middleware in the form of a pattern language. The pattern language presented in the book consists of 65 patterns structured into 9 categories, which...
    5 KB (428 words) - 13:37, 6 September 2024
  • a pattern language is a formal language that can be defined as the set of all particular instances of a string of constants and variables. Pattern Languages...
    15 KB (1,261 words) - 06:53, 22 July 2024
  • An anti-pattern in software engineering, project management, and business processes is a common response to a recurring problem that is usually ineffective...
    10 KB (1,128 words) - 15:19, 24 October 2024
  • data type in the programming language) and by providing operators for pattern concatenation and alternation. SNOBOL4 patterns are a type of object and admit...
    22 KB (2,561 words) - 04:15, 20 October 2024
  • pattern language. In a 2001 paper for SIGCSE, Joseph Bergin wrote: A pattern is supposed to capture best practice in some domain. Pedagogical patterns try...
    9 KB (955 words) - 04:37, 31 July 2024
  • computer programming, the interpreter pattern is a design pattern that specifies how to evaluate sentences in a language. The basic idea is to have a class...
    9 KB (873 words) - 00:16, 28 March 2024
  • computer programming, the strategy pattern (also known as the policy pattern) is a behavioral software design pattern that enables selecting an algorithm...
    10 KB (970 words) - 03:59, 8 September 2024
  • may comprise, pattern and component libraries; style guides for font, color, spacing, component dimensions, and placement; design languages, coded components...
    10 KB (1,192 words) - 07:21, 10 November 2024
  • In software engineering, the delegation pattern is an object-oriented design pattern that allows object composition to achieve the same code reuse as inheritance...
    4 KB (453 words) - 18:18, 28 October 2023
  • Mulshi Pattern is a 2018 Indian Marathi-language action crime film directed by Pravin Tarde and produced by Abhijeet Bhosale, Genuine Production and Punit...
    9 KB (954 words) - 10:13, 23 October 2024
  • controlled using a strategy language. Tom is good for: programming by pattern matching developing compilers and domain-specific languages (DSL) transforming XML...
    2 KB (152 words) - 14:52, 9 July 2024
  • double dispatch. Programming languages with sum types and pattern matching obviate many of the benefits of the visitor pattern, as the visitor class is able...
    35 KB (3,973 words) - 14:11, 22 July 2024
  • Thumbnail for Christopher Alexander
    contractor. In software, Alexander is regarded as the father of the pattern language movement. The first wiki—the technology behind Wikipedia—led directly...
    39 KB (4,324 words) - 01:07, 18 October 2024
  • common problems in design Pattern book, a book of architectural designs Pattern (architecture), a standard form (pattern language) for a solution to common...
    3 KB (465 words) - 19:41, 27 October 2024
  • Thumbnail for Programming language
    A programming language is a system of notation for writing computer programs. Programming languages are described in terms of their syntax (form) and...
    65 KB (7,495 words) - 04:09, 9 November 2024
  • a stack Interpreter pattern Implement a specialized computer language to rapidly solve a specific set of problems Iterator pattern Iterators are used to...
    4 KB (430 words) - 13:05, 21 February 2024
  • Thumbnail for Multiton pattern
    programming language) the multiton pattern instead ensures a single instance per key. The multiton pattern does not explicitly appear as a pattern in the highly...
    5 KB (610 words) - 05:15, 1 July 2024
  • will be: // 18 A language with statically typed references to objects illustrates how the null object becomes a more complicated pattern: #include <iostream>...
    22 KB (2,803 words) - 18:51, 7 August 2024
  • data types, pattern matching, and exception handling. ML uses static scoping rules. ML can be referred to as an impure functional language, because although...
    13 KB (1,461 words) - 10:36, 14 May 2024